1. The phone numbers collected from questionnaire is a mess. Design a regular expression to filter out those numbers that are stored in the standard format "+00-0-0000-0000" from the file called "Q1.txt" and redirect the results to the "cleaned.txt". +61392144979 +61 3 9214 4778 +61-3-9214-4980 +66(2)51574430 +61-3-9285-7706 Note: Only +61-3-9214-4980 and +61-3-9285-7706 are the valid results.
